Kundi Ordained As Catholic Bishop Of Kafanchan
BY ISRAEL BULUS, KAFANCHAN – Most Rev Julius Yakubu Kundi, has been ordained as the new Bishop, Catholic Diocese of Kafanchan.
He takes over the seat from late Bishop Danladi Joseph Bagobiri, who died at St Gerrard Catholic hospital in Kaduna on 27th February, 2018.
The Apostolic Nuncio to Nigeria, His Grace, Most Rev Antonio Guido Filipazzi, who consecrated and ordained the new Bishop at an event held at the New Township Stadium Kafanchan, headquarters of Jema’a Local Government Area of Kaduna State, charged Kundi to lead the Church with the fear of God.
He said the Catholic Church in Nigeria is one body, adding that the Church remains connected and is completely dependent on the Lord Jesus.
In his words; “Neither the Bishop or anyone else should consider themselves Lords. The priests should lead as they received from Christ.”
He urged members of the Catholic Church and the people in general to support the new Bishop through prayers.
In his remarks, the new Bishop, Most Rev Julius Yakubu Kundi, said he feel grossly inadequate to replace late Bishop Danlami Joseph Bagobiri, describing him as a fearless, eloquent and advocate of social justice.
According to him, giving to the general yearnings of Southern Kaduna today, it is hard to find a replacement of a great charismatic personality in the calibre of the late, adding that his memories still resonates in the heart of the Southern Kaduna people.
Kundi said; “As someone, who was an eloquent speaker with a sweet voice in an excellent manner and someone the history of Southern Kaduna can never be complete without putting him in his right place, he was an advocate of social justice and passionate for social development.
“Although, some people consider him as controversial, majority consider him as one who meant well for the geographical jurisdiction of Southern Kaduna. Because of his radical opposition against all structures of injustice against the people of Southern Kaduna, made him become both a spiritual leader and a political advocate.”
“As a spiritual leader, he led his people to God and as a political advocate, he protected his people against the action of cezer. We shall forever remain grateful for all his sacrifices and the numerous accomplishments he made to the Church and Southern Kaduna all through his life as our first Catholic Bishop.” Kundi said.
The new Bishop said that the vacuum Bagobiri left is a big challenge adding that the majority of the people will expect a powerful replacement of a powerful leader, charismatic Man of God.
Kundi said he is trusting God totally to provide the grace for the responsibility ahead, but called on the Church to pray for him to achieved greatness in the discharge of his duties.
